The results of screening for antiprotozoal and antivermal antibiotics in fungi of the genus Penicillium isolated from soil samples from Indonesia are presented. The incidence of cultures with antiprotozoal activity was found to be rather high (60%), substances with antivermal activity were detected in 38% of the cultures studied and antibacterial and/or antifungal activities were present in 53% of the cultures. The results indicate that the Penicillia could be a rich source of antiprotozoal and antivermal substances.
